The correlation between historical prices or returns on Hewlett Packard Ente and Cigna Corp is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Cigna Corp are associated (or correlated) with Hewlett Packard.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of Hewlett Packard Ente has no effect on the direction of Cigna Corp i.e., Cigna Corp and Hewlett Packard go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Cigna Corp and Hewlett Packard
The main advantage of trading using opposite Cigna Corp and Hewlett Packard posit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Cigna Corp position performs unexpectedly, Hewlett Packard can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
